How characters are introduced:
The establishing shot is of a town which shows a classic American
house in the suburbs. From the shot you can tell that Ferris is
obviously faking his illness. The fact that he is winking at his sister
while his parents aren’t facing him show that he is messing about. He
also breaks the forth wall since he speak directly to the audience.
This is mainly for comedy.
